Pros

- Feels great to pay people, from the highest A-lister you love to watch on screen, to the below the line salt of the earth doing their part to make things happen. - Its very easy to get involved and take ownership of your processes...just don't screw up and you can make your ideas happen and see them fruit good results. Now whether you get credit for them...meh... - There are some employees here that have been here for a while and have a helpful attitude

Cons

- If you know what you are doing, people will start to lean on you heavily, even if things are technically not your responsibility as there are different ways to get things done here...you will get busy and stay busy - a lot of managers seem like they are over their head, they don't train their staff they just manage their relationship with their boss - HR policies are starting to make a good thing not as attractive (e.g. return to office mandate, ridiculously small wage increases offered for promotions) - There is more budget to hire new staff versus promote or increasing wage of productive employees which leads to bad hires and decreased morale. - Lots of deadweight in teams that have ~10 people that supposedly have the same role. We know who actually does the work and who doesn't.

Pros

-Hybrid work -Casual environment -SOME good managers (You either get lucky and get a really good manager or vet a horrible one)

Cons

-low pay, extremely low bonuses -no longer covers full cost of basic health insurance -extremely limited PTO days -Management is now less flexible with people WFH is they are sick or unable to come to the office on days that employees are supposed to be in person. They will force you to take PTO or use your very limited sick time even if you have a minor cold or stomach problems that won’t necessarily stop you from doing your job but will prevent you to be there in person. -If you have a bad manager you WILL NOT get promoted regardless of how hard you work. -They hire their analysts as “assistants” but then expect them to do a job of an associate completely independently… they use the title “assistant” to justify underpaying people. The pay makes this job not worth it unless you have no experience and really want to get into the entertainment industry.
